Output 85a931e61c37a02b5bfa1c4be02bf74def3355b5bfa6aa40dc46ac4c6c89855f:16

value
66150
script pubkey
OP_0 OP_PUSHBYTES_20 2d41b989e6c70d58dc256e366995e5b665f76a25
address
bc1q94qmnz0xcux43hp9dcmxn909kejlw639cexvrt
transaction
85a931e61c37a02b5bfa1c4be02bf74def3355b5bfa6aa40dc46ac4c6c89855f
confirmations
93
spent
true